z20x: w25boot configuration nees CONFIG_FS_WRITABLE

boards/z80/ez80/z20x/configs/w25boot/defconfig:  needs CONFIG_FS_WRITABLE=y

Style cleanup / Correct file header

  drivers/bch/bchdev_register.c, drivers/mtd/ftl.c, and fs/driver/fs_findblockdriver.c:
  Run through nxstyle; replace BSD-3 license with Apache 2.0
